Stuffed Tofu Puffs with Chives are a beloved dish originating from western Guangdong, showcasing a wonderful blend of soft, deep-fried tofu puffs filled with a savory mixture of minced pork, chives, and dried shrimp. Finely chop or mince the pork belly, and cut the chives into 1cm pieces.
Heat 5ml of peanut oil in a pan, stir-fry the dried shrimp for 2 minutes until fragrant.
Prepare the filling by combining the minced pork belly, chives, and fried shrimp in a bowl.
Add 30ml of peanut oil, 6g of salt, and 12ml of soy sauce, mixing well.
Create a small opening in each tofu puff and stuff it with the prepared filling.
Slice the pork belly into thin pieces, lay them at the bottom of a clay pot, add 5ml of peanut oil, and place the stuffed tofu puffs on top.
Pour 350ml of chicken broth into the pot, bring to a boil, then simmer for 20 minutes until only a little broth remains.
